Output e3cccd4d921c76fae2b241f6a640f1978e570107bbe4b5c0ffc4a6a19e9372c4:0

value
3848903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3387d97ef86106d39459579b174c2fc3760c2d95 OP_EQUALVERIFY OP_CHECKSIG
address
15hUCnACNYZArbK7a8a6LM1FAfjJdhNZ7R
transaction
e3cccd4d921c76fae2b241f6a640f1978e570107bbe4b5c0ffc4a6a19e9372c4
spent
true